Definitions

  • the term "sublimable solid particles” means particles which are produced from a material which, at the temperature and at the pressure of the medium in which the particles are sprayed, are capable of subliming.
  • Such particles advantageously consist of particles of solidified gas at a temperature below 20 ° C, in particular at a temperature below 0 ° C, preferably at a temperature below -20 ° C.
  • Such particles are for example particles of CO 2 or containing solid CO 2 .
  • Document EP-A-0768934 (& WO-A-96/01168) discloses an apparatus for producing and spraying sublimable granules on request.
  • This device comprises a granulation system comprising cutting edges mounted to rotate, a device for driving the cutting edges, a supply device intended to advance solid CO 2 to the granulation system, a conduit guiding the granules of CO 2 to a distributor bringing the granules into a pipe in which a propellant gas flows, and a projection head mounted on the free end of the pipe.
  • the sublimable solid particles thus produced have for example an average size between 0.1 mm and 6 mm, in particular an average size between 0.5 and 4mm.
  • the particle size distribution can be monomodal, but is advantageously bimodal (mixture having a large proportion of first particles having a first particle size and a large proportion second particles having a second particle size different from the first particle size).
  • the disc forms a bottom of the container, so that the particles in the container are at least pushed or entrained towards the disc thanks to gravity.
  • the solid particles or block (s) present in the container are substantially only pushed or dragged towards the disc by the force of gravity.
  • the disc preferably has teeth arranged to grate the particles or container block into smaller particles.
  • the teeth are arranged in successive series, each series extending advantageously substantially along a radial of the disc.
  • the disc presents for example 4 or more than 4, advantageously 6 or more than 6, preferably 8 or more than 8 sets of teeth.
  • the teeth of the disc are advantageously located so as to define paths different when rotating the disc.
  • the disc has at least two sets of teeth, the teeth of a first set forming a or courses located between courses defined by teeth of the second series.
  • the teeth have a free edge in the form of U or along the edges or sides of a triangle, a square, a rectangle, a half hexagon, half trapezoid, half octagon, half pentagon, etc., and present means for guiding the particles formed through the disc.
  • the disc has at least one series of teeth adapted to form at least one edge for the particles formed.
  • the disc has teeth to produce particles having at least one edge, for example defined between two planar faces forming an angle of less than 90 ° (for example less than 60 °, even less than 45 °) between them, and teeth to produce irregular but substantially spherical particles.
  • the drive means of the disc is for example a means for adjusting or controlling the speed of rotation of the disc.
  • the speed of rotation of the disc can for example be adjusted or controlled between 1 revolution / minute and 500 revolutions / minute, in particular between 5 and 100 revolutions / minutes, advantageously between 10 and 75 revolutions / minutes.
  • the adjustment of the speed of rotation of the disc can be continuous or progressive and / or discontinuous or with a pallet of predetermined speed.
  • the speed of the disc will also depend on the diameter of the disc, the number of teeth, the size of the teeth, the shape of the teeth, etc.

  • the teeth 15 of the disc 14 are arranged to form during the rotation of the disc particles of average diameter by weight less than 6mm from the particles or blocks present in the container and in which the teeth are associated with one or passages to allow the passage of particles formed through the disc.
  • the pellets or blocks of sublimable material placed in the container 10 are pushed towards the disc 14 by the force of gravity. It has been observed that by using the force of gravity to push pellets or blocks of CO 2 towards the disc 14, a good production of particles with a diameter of less than 6 mm is obtained, this production being easier than production requiring the application of significant forces to push the pellets or blocks towards the disc.
  • the device according to the invention does not include an additional device for pushing the pellets or blocks towards the disc 14, the device according to the invention is lighter, and is therefore more easily portable. According to a possible variant, it can be worn on the back of a user by means of an appropriate system, such as a system comprising one or more straps or straps (for example a system similar to the system used to carry on his back. spraying devices).
  • the disc 14 has on its upper face series of teeth (eight series are shown as an example only), each set of teeth having teeth aligned along a radial of the disc 14.
  • the teeth are spaced apart others at a distance of at least 1mm, advantageously at least 2 mm.
  • the teeth of a series are advantageously not located in the course circular teeth of another series.
  • the teeth 15 of the disc 14 have a leading edge defining with the upper face of the disc a triangular shape.
  • the action of such a tooth on a pellet or block causes the tearing of a particle or particles.
  • the pellets or blocks of CO 2 are only pushed onto the disc substantially with the force of gravity (possibly the force of gravity + the weight of the particles or pellets located above the pellets in contact with the disc ), substantially only CO 2 particles pass through the disc.
  • Each tooth 15 is associated with a passage 15A allowing the passage of particles through the disc 14. (see Figures 3 and 4)
  • the teeth 15 have an edge suitable for preparing particles having a domed shape.
  • other shapes are possible, such as a shape along the edges of a square, a rectangle, trapezoid, parallelogram, part of an octagon, a part of a pentagon, part of a hexagon, part of an ellipse, etc.
  • the same disc can have teeth of different shapes.
  • FIG 7 is a schematic view of another device according to the invention which is similar to the device shown in Figure 1.
  • air compressed is brought by a conduit 30 to the level of the hopper or funnel, this air tablet promoting the flow of particles 19 to the dispenser or mixer 22.
  • all the compressed air is brought into the hopper or funnel, the hopper or funnel then being directly connected to conduit 24, the end of which is provided with a projection head 25.
  • Pellets or blocks (of various shapes, cylindrical, substantially spherical, flattened, irregular shape, etc.) having average diameters between 2mm and 50mm (in particular between 5 and 50mm) have been used in these devices for the preparation of particles.
  • CO 2 with a mean diameter by weight of 3mm.
  • the different batches of particles or pellets of CO 2 used had a mean diameter by weight of 2mm, 3mm, 6mm, 10mm, 15mm, 20mm, 25mm, 30mm and 50mm respectively.
  • the term “mean diameter by weight” means the mean by weight of the equivalent diameter of the particles, pellets or blocks, the equivalent diameter of a particle, block, etc. corresponding to : 6 x (Particle volume / external surface of the particle)
  • FIGS. 1 and 7 were used for cleaning, disinfection, to remove layers of varnish, paint, etc. Particles with a edges were most conducive to effective cleaning.
  • the distributor 22 is advantageously a venturi system. Possibly the hopper or funnel 20 can be combined with a venturi system to ensure better flow of particles in duct 21.
  • the compressed air used for the flow and the projection of the particles is for example air having a pressure greater than 2 10 5 Pa, for example a pressure between 3 10 5 and 20 10 5 Pa, in particular between 4 10 5 and 10 10 5 .
  • This compressed air is preferably dry or substantially dry compressed air and is advantageously cooled to limit the sublimation of CO 2 particles. If the compressed air is not cooled, part of the CO 2 particles can sublime in the duct 24, so as to cool the air temperature.
  • the particles exit with sufficient speed to strike violently the surface to be treated, the particles sublimating at least partially in contact with the surface to be treated.
  • This speed can vary for example between 1 and 100m / s, in particular between 5 and 50m / s. It is also possible to vary this speed as needed.
  • the device according to the invention is advantageously provided with one or more scrapers 50, 51 acting in the vicinity of the disc 14.
  • a scraper is for example fixed relative to the container 10.
  • This scraper 50 is preferably arranged to exert a scraping force on the face of the disc 14 carrying the teeth 15 or (but preferably) on the particles or blocks of CO 2 in contact or directed towards the face of the disc carrying the teeth.
  • This scraper 50 may if necessary be mobile, or be rotated in the direction of rotation of the disc but with a different speed of rotation (for example smaller than that of the disc), or in a direction of rotation opposite to the direction of disc rotation.
  • air was used as the carrier gas. It is clear that other carrier gases could have been used, such as nitrogen, CO 2 gas, oxygen (for example if an oxidation of the support is required), etc.
